Linux的根分区系统类型通常是ext4(第四代扩展文件系统),这是目前最常用的Linux文件系统之一。以下是关于ext4及其相关信息的详细介绍:
基础概念
- 文件系统:是操作系统用于管理磁盘分区上的文件和目录的一种方式。
- 根分区:Linux系统启动时加载的第一个分区,包含了系统的核心文件和目录结构。
优势
- 稳定性:ext4在稳定性方面表现优异,能够处理大量数据和高负载。
- 性能:提供了良好的读写性能,特别是在大文件和大量小文件的场景下。
- 扩展性:支持非常大的文件系统和单个文件大小,最大文件系统可达16TB,单个文件最大可达16TB。
- 兼容性:向后兼容ext3,向前兼容ext2,方便系统升级和维护。
类型
- ext2:第二代扩展文件系统,不支持日志功能。
- ext3:第三代扩展文件系统,引入了日志功能,提高了系统的恢复能力。
- ext4:第四代扩展文件系统,在ext3的基础上进行了多项改进,如更大的文件系统和文件大小限制、更快的挂载时间等。
应用场景
- 服务器:适用于各种服务器环境,包括Web服务器、数据库服务器等。
- 桌面系统:常见的Linux发行版如Ubuntu、Fedora等默认使用ext4作为根分区文件系统。
- 嵌入式系统:由于其稳定性和性能,也常用于嵌入式设备。
常见问题及解决方法
- 文件系统损坏:
- 原因:突然断电、硬件故障等。
- 解决方法:使用
fsck
工具检查和修复文件系统。 - 解决方法:使用
fsck
工具检查和修复文件系统。
- 磁盘空间不足:
- 原因:系统文件或用户数据过多。
- 解决方法:清理不必要的文件,扩展磁盘空间或添加新的磁盘。
- 性能下降:
- 原因:文件系统碎片化、硬件老化等。
- 解决方法:定期进行文件系统优化,如使用
e4defrag
工具进行碎片整理。 - 解决方法:定期进行文件系统优化,如使用
e4defrag
工具进行碎片整理。
其他注意事项
- 备份:定期备份重要数据,以防数据丢失。
- 监控:使用系统监控工具如
df
、du
等定期检查磁盘空间使用情况。
通过以上信息,你可以更好地理解和维护Linux系统的根分区文件系统。